Benefits of IT Services for Financial Services Companies

Enhanced Security

Financial services companies handle sensitive customer data, including personal and financial information. IT services provide robust security measures to protect against cyber threats, data breaches, and unauthorised access. This includes implementing firewalls, encryption, multi-factor authentication, and regular security audits to ensure compliance with industry regulations.

Improved Efficiency

IT services enable automation and streamline processes, reducing manual effort and human error. With the right technology infrastructure, financial services companies can automate routine tasks, such as data entry, transaction processing, and report generation. This improves operational efficiency, reduces costs, and allows employees to focus on more complex and value-added activities.

Scalability and Flexibility

IT services provide scalability to handle the increasing volume of data and transactions that financial services companies encounter as they grow. Cloud computing allows for flexible and on-demand access to computing resources, enabling companies to scale their IT infrastructure based on business needs. This agility allows for quick deployment of new services and applications, as well as the ability to adapt to changing market conditions.

Enhanced Customer Experience

IT services enable financial services companies to deliver a better customer experience. Through online and mobile banking platforms, customers can access their accounts, make transactions, and obtain financial information anytime, anywhere. Additionally, customer relationship management (CRM) systems and data analytics tools can provide valuable insights into customer behavior, preferences, and needs, enabling personalised services and targeted marketing campaigns.

Compliance and Regulatory Requirements

Financial services companies operate in a highly regulated environment, with strict compliance requirements. IT services help these companies meet regulatory standards, such as data privacy (e.g., GDPR and POPIA) and financial regulations (e.g., Financial Intelligence Centre Act, or FICA),. IT systems can automate compliance processes, generate audit trails, and ensure data integrity, helping companies avoid penalties and reputational damage.

Data Management and Analytics

Financial services companies deal with vast amounts of data. IT services provide solutions for efficient data management, storage, and analysis. Advanced analytics tools and machine learning algorithms can help extract valuable insights from financial data, enabling better risk assessment, fraud detection, and investment decision-making.

Business Continuity and Disaster Recovery

IT services offer robust backup and disaster recovery solutions to protect financial services companies from data loss and service interruptions. By implementing redundant systems, data replication, and disaster recovery plans, companies can minimise downtime, ensure business continuity, and quickly recover from any IT disruptions or disasters.

Overall, IT services play a crucial role in enabling financial services companies to operate efficiently, securely, and in compliance with regulations. They empower organisations to leverage technology to enhance customer experience, improve productivity, and make data-driven decisions.
